Great hotel, good view from the room at the city. But even better (actually amazing) 360° view from the rooftop, including of course towards Merapi.
The room is good, there is a nice pool on the rooftop, as well as a good bar. No pool towels, though.
The gym is very small and has a funny triangular shape, was a bit overcrowded with only 6 people at the same time.
Only downside was the breakfast, fresh omelette was good, but some of the sweet bakery goods among the most tasteless things I've ever had.
That said, still a great hotel with a nice art focused lobby and friendly staff. Would recommend.

The room was quite spacious. I booked a twin room, and since the beds weren't particularly wide, I asked them to combine them into one large bed, which they did. The hotel breakfast was absolutely fantastic! There was a wide variety of food, and everything tasted great. Next to the restaurant, there's a small kids' play area, which was a nice little break for parents. The pool was just okay, not particularly clean. However, near the pool, there's a children's playroom, which was great – it had toys and books, and my child really enjoyed it. Parking was also very convenient, and all the staff were very friendly.
